Ingredients
- 2 (15 ounce) cans canned whole potatoes, drained
- 2 dashes butter-flavored sprinkles (melted butter or any flavor nonstick spray )
- 1 dash onion powder
- 1 dash garlic salt
- 8 slices Swiss cheese (other cheeses can be used)
- enough cheese to smother the potatoes
Details
Adapted from google.com
Preparation
Step 1
Put the drained potatoes in a corning ware type dish big enough to allow the potatoes to be in one layer on the bottom. Cover the potatoes with a liberal dusting of butter sprinkles. (You could just drizzle melted butter over them). Sprinkle onion powder and garlic salt over potatoes to taste. Place Swiss cheese slices over the potatoes, halving slices as necessary. Cover the pan with oven safe lid. Bake at 350 degrees Fahrenheit for 30 minutes or until cheese has melted over the potatoes.
